- Management Commitment: Successful ISO certification in Zambia begins with strong management commitment, including dedicating resources and fostering a culture that prioritizes quality and continuous improvement.
- Understanding the Standard: A fundamental requirement for ISO certification is a deep understanding of the chosen standard's clauses and principles to ensure proper application within the organization.
- Documentation: Developing and maintaining documented information (policies, procedures, records) that describes how your management system meets the standard's requirements. This forms the backbone of your system.
- Implementation: Implementing the documented management system means integrating new processes into daily operations, ensuring consistent application by all employees, and embedding a culture of compliance.
- Internal Audit: Regular internal audits are crucial for ISO certification, allowing Zambian organizations to identify non-conformities, assess system effectiveness, and make necessary adjustments before external audits.
- Management Review: Management review sessions are essential for leadership to assess system performance, discuss audit findings, and make informed decisions for strategic adjustments and continuous improvement.
- Corrective Actions: Addressing any non-conformities or weaknesses identified during internal audits or management reviews with effective corrective actions.
- External Certification Audit: The final requirement is a successful external audit by an accredited certification body, which verifies the management system's compliance and leads to the official ISO certification.

Government Support & ZABS Role in ISO Certification in Zambia
- Zambia Bureau of Standards (ZABS): Your Partner in ISO Compliance
ZABS drives ISO adoption in Zambia, offering testing, training, and certification support for sectors like mining, agriculture, and manufacturing.
Key Roles:
Standard Development: Aligns local standards with ISO.
Testing & Certification: Validates compliance for local and export markets.
Training & Consultancy: Workshops for SMEs.
- Tax Incentives for ISO-Certified Businesses
ISO-certified businesses receive tax breaks and exemptions through the Zambia Development Agency (ZDA), especially in Multi-Facility Economic Zones (MFEZs).
Incentives:
Corporate Tax Reductions: 0% for export-focused firms in MFEZs.
Customs Duty Waivers: 5-year exemption on machinery imports.
Sector-Specific Benefits:
- Mining: 30% tax rate + VAT deferments.
- Manufacturing: 100% depreciation write-off.
